Position Overview

Butler University Libraries invites applications for the position of Head of Collection Services & Strategies. This position sits on the Library Leadership team and provides leadership and vision for a six-person department responsible for library acquisitions, resource sharing, management of electronic and print collections, and scholarly communication. As a member of the library faculty, the position also includes liaison responsibilities such as instruction, collection development, and research support for designated academic programs. Butler Libraries encourages the exploration of innovative approaches to this work and seeks candidates who can thoughtfully advance emerging models of creating, accessing, and disseminating information. The ideal candidate is a communicative, collaborative leader, who values expertise, genuinely listens, and builds strong relationships within the department, library, and campus community. This is a 12‑month, continuing (non‑tenured) faculty appointment reporting to the Dean of Libraries.

Responsibilities

  • Lead and mentor a team of librarians and staff, fostering a culture of excellent service, professional growth, and workplace equity.
  • Set priorities and coordinate the department’s responsibilities:
    • Oversee physical and electronic collections,
    • Manage license and resource‑sharing agreements,
    • Guide the improvement and future development of library systems that support user‑centered discovery and access, and
    • Interpret data relating to operating budget and scholarly publishing to inform strategic goals and decision-making.
  • Represent the library in a leadership capacity at the University level:
    • Communicate the library's strategic priorities,
    • Collaborate on university-wide committees and initiatives to support and further the university's strategic vision, and
    • Build connections across campus to inform collection development priorities.
  • Serve as liaison librarian to assigned departments/programs:
    • Deliver course integrated instruction,
    • Support collection development, and
    • Provide reference/research services to students, faculty, and staff.
  • Engage and collaborate within the Private Academic Library Network of Indiana (PALNI) consortium, which provides the Libraries’ core systems, by contributing to consortium initiatives and providing expertise to other PALNI libraries.

Required Qualifications

  • Master’s of Library/Information Science from an ALA-accredited institution.
  • Minimum of 5 years of library experience with two or more years of experience in an academic setting.
  • Personnel supervision or management experience that focuses on collaborative and communicative environments (may include the supervision of student workers).
  • Experience in one or more of the following areas: acquisitions, e-resources, resource sharing, scholarly communication or systems management, with knowledge of or interest about the others.
  • Evidence of scholarly activities such as presentations, publications, and/or grants.

Preferred Qualifications

We recognize that strong candidates may not meet every qualification. We encourage you to apply and highlight how your experiences align with Butler Libraries’ needs.

  • Five or more years of post-MLIS professional academic library experience with increasing levels of responsibility, in two or more of the following areas: acquisitions, e-resources, resource sharing, scholarly communication, systems management.
  • Awareness of responsible and ethical use of emerging technologies.
  • Knowledge of repositories, open access initiatives, copyright, and intellectual property.
  • Experience managing a professional budget.
  • Experience with Koha ILS or EBSCO Discovery Service.
  • Experience delivering information literacy instruction.
  • Reading knowledge of another language besides English.
  • Previous academic promotion to rank of Associate Professor or has the professional and scholarly portfolio to merit an Associate Rank.

About Us

Butler University is a private, nationally recognized comprehensive university encompassing seven colleges: Arts, Business, Communication, Education, Liberal Arts & Sciences, Pharmacy & Health Sciences and Founder's College. Approximately 4,500 undergraduate and 1,000 graduate and doctoral students are enrolled at Butler, representing 46 states and 24 countries.
